The blade has improved distal taper, making the sword livelier and quicker. The scabbard now has a wooden core underneath the leather exterior. The grip features leather that is dimpled using a historically authentic "wet-wrap" process, during which fine cord is tightly wrapped around a wet leather grip. When it's dry, the cord is removed and the leather is left attractively indented and provides improved texture and grip.

In the winter of 1461, the yet uncrowned Edward IV marched a large Yorkist (the white rose of the “War Of The Roses”) army northward to attack the Lancastrian forces (the red rose) of the legitimate King Henry VI. Although they launched an attack on the Lancastrians’ strong position on an uphill slope at Towton, the Yorkist forces were aided by a blinding snow storm at their backs; the Yorkist archers were able to kill at a range that the Lancastrian arrows were unable to match. The 20,000 royalists charged downhill into their tormentors. The next six hours witnessed thousands fall in one of the bloodiest battles ever to take place on English soil. Product details
Product details:
Overall length: 113.03 cm
Blade length: 91.44 cm
Blade width: 5.08 cm
Blade thickness: 0.476 cm
Distal taper of the blade: 0.159 cm
Point of balance: 9.53 cm from the guard
Weight: 1.19 kg
Including scabbard
Edge: semi-sharp
Blade: 1065 carbon steel, 48–52 HRC
